Nokia 7 vs Lava Iris 402
Here you can compare Nokia 7 and Lava Iris 402. Comparing Nokia 7 vs Lava Iris 402 on Smartprix enables you to check their respective specs scores and unique features. It would potentially help you understand how Nokia 7 stands against Lava Iris 402 and which one should you buy The current lowest price found for Nokia 7 is ₹14,625 and for Lava Iris 402 is ₹2,180. The details of both of these products were last updated on Apr 26, 2024.
Specification | Nokia 7 | Lava Iris 402 |
---|---|---|
Internal Memory | 64 GB | 150 MB |
Rear Camera | 16 MP with autofocus | 3 MP |
Display | 5.2 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 4 inches, 480 x 800 pixels |
Battery | 3000 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1500 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
RAM | 4 GB | 256 MB |
Price | ₹14,625 | ₹2,180 |

General
Sim Type |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M (Hybrid Slot) |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M |
Dual Sim | Yes | Yes |
Sim Size | Nano+Nano SIM | |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| October, 2017 | July, 2013 |
Design
Dimensions | 71.5 x 141.19 x 7.9 mm | 64.5 x 125.5 x 11.4 mm |
Weight | 124 g | |
Design Type | Classic (Candybar) |
Display
Type | Color IPS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color TFT Screen (16M col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 5.2 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 4 inches, 480 x 800 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 5:3 |
PPI | ~ 424 PPI | ~ 233 PPI |
Screen to Body Ratio | ~ 73.8% | |
Features | Corning Gorilla Glass 3 Screen Protection |
Memory
Phonebook | Unlimited | |
RAM | 4 GB | 256 MB |
Storage | 64 GB | 150 MB |
Card Slot | Yes, (Hybrid Slot), upto 256 GB | Yes, upto 32 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es | Yes 21 Mbps Download |
4G | Yes | |
VoLTE | Yes | |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v5.0 | Yes, v2.0 |
USB | Yes, USB-C | Yes |
USB Features | USB on-the-go |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| Yes, with A-GPS Support |
Fingerprint Sensor | Yes, Rear | |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ass | Accelerometer |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
NFC | Yes | |
IP Rating | IP54 |
Camera
Rear Camera | 16 MP with autofocus | 3 MP |
Features | Face detection, Geo tagging, Panorama, Touch to focus | Smile detection, Geo tagging, Panorama |
Video Recording | 4K @ 30 fps UHD | |
Flash | Yes, Dual LED | |
Front Camera | 5 MP with Autofocus | 0.3 MP |
Technical
OS | Android v7.1.1 (Nougat), upgradable to v8.1 (Oreo) | Android v4.2 (Jelly Bean) |
Chipset | Qualcomm Snapdragon 630 | |
CPU | 2.2 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 1.2 GHz, Dual Core Processor |
GPU | Adreno 508 | 0 |
Java | No | Yes, via 3rd party |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ML5 | Yes, supports HTML |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ging | Calendar, YouTube Player |
Yes, with Push Email | Yes | |
Music | MP3, WAV, eAAC+, FLAC | MIDI, MP3, WAV |
Video | MP4, H.264 | 3GP, MP4, AVI |
FM Radio | No | Yes, with FM Recording |
Document Reader | Yes |
Battery
Type | Non-Removable Battery | Removable Battery |
Size | 3000 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 1500 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
Fast Charging | Yes | |
Talk Time | 7 hours | |
Music Playback Time | 85 hours |
